Welcome to the Murmet platform team. Our chattiest service, Gullwing, emits roughly forty log lines per request, so we sample aggressively: DEBUG at 1%, INFO at 10%, and everything WARN and above unsampled. Sampling rates live in the Larkfield config service and are hot-reloaded, so never hardcode them. When you change a rate, you must re-sign the config bundle before Larkfield will distribute it to the fleet. To do that signing step, use the team deploy key shown directly below this paragraph.

signing key of fafog-yahop = bky13_bboaNr7jtdAGv

### Why are my release checks hitting 429s on the Copperline gateway?

Release pipelines share the default tenant bucket: 600 requests per minute, burst of 50. Tagged release runs can request a temporary quota bump, which lasts 24 hours and applies only to the staging route. Do not retry with tighter loops — the gateway penalizes aggressive backoff violations by halving your bucket for an hour. If a release window needs a sustained exception, file the bump at least a day ahead by writing to the gateway team.

alerts address for kajef-taguf: holdor_istix@nelvrocorp.internal

Subject: On-call heads-up — pricing experiment

Welcome aboard. The Fareglow ticket-pricing experiment is live on 5% of traffic through Friday. If alerts fire on checkout latency, don't roll back — page Mira on the Growth rotation first. Variant assignments are cached, so a restart won't fix anything. Dashboards, kill-switch steps, and escalation order are all on the internal page here.

operations page: https://harbor.kelvidyn.example/dash/dash/board/projects/build/pipeline/run/72cb258c26ee55412287df41